Chevrolet Spark. Cruise Control


If equipped with cruise control:

Press to turn the cruise control
system on and off. A white indicator comes on in the instrument cluster.

RES/+: If there is a set speed in memory, press briefly to resume to that speed or press and hold to accelerate. If cruise control is already active, use to increase vehicle speed.

SET/-: Press briefly to set the speed and activate cruise control.

If cruise control is already active, use to decrease vehicle speed.

: Press to disengage cruise control
without erasing the set speed from memory.
